That's strange, because when you save a game, Thief should only touch that single game save and nothing else.
Please try the following: delete your game saves and start from scratch (again). This time, everytime you save your game, switch out (ALT-TAB) and make a backup copy of that saved game from the SAVES-Folder to some external media, like an external hard drive. If you've got no external media, copy the saves to another location of your internal harddrive (adjust the file name to prevent overwriting the other backups). When you notice the lag to be occuring again, save your game imediately and check if you're still able to load your other game saves. If so, continue playing until it stops working.
Now if you can't load the saved games located in your Thief saves folder anymore, make another backup of those saves, zip any saves you have backed up, put them on rapidshare and let me have a look at them. Make some notes to let me know which saves did work and which ones didn't, as well as which backup file contains the working version of a file (which one?) that you didn't overwrite but got corrupted while you saved into another save slot.

My way to reach the Easter Egg: Get a crate (there's one near a barrel near the police station, if I remember correctly, although I'm not certain). Go through secret 2 as referred to by Shadows and climb all the way to the roof. Just before descending to the upper level of the police station, drop the crate and use it to climb up between the circular roof and the roof to the right of it. From here, you can easily reach the "flat rooftops" and the Easter Egg.

On what operating system is your copy of DarkLoader running? AFAIK Win98 and older OS has a limitation to the size of .ini files (I think it's 64KB). Maybe you just reached this limit for darkloader.ini, in which the mission informations gets stored into.
Just for testing purposes, try to shutdown Darkloader, rename the darkloader.ini file in your darkloader main directory to say darkloader.bak, move the mission zip to another empty folder and restart Darkloader. Configure as needed, but point the fan mission folder only to the folder you just moved the zip into.
If Darkloader now displays the mission, you propably ran into this limitation.
Another cause might be a corrupted download. I'm not quite sure, what went wrong with the initial release of this mission. But you might want to check, if your copy is the second fixed release.
The name of the zip should be miseryRev.zip and not misery.zip.
